|
@@ -42,17 +42,16 @@ public class RiskController {
|
|
|
public ServerResponse delete(String id) {
|
|
|
Record data1 = Db.use("data").findFirst("select code,status,tocode from risk_control_formula where id = ? ", id);
|
|
|
int data = Db.use("data").update("delete from risk_control_formula where id = ? ", id);
|
|
|
-
|
|
|
- if(data1!=null){ // 如果关闭了
|
|
|
- Db.use("data").update("UPDATE risk_control_formula_history SET `endTime` = ? WHERE `tocode` = ? and (endTime is null or endTime ='' ) ", System.currentTimeMillis(), data1.get("tocode"));
|
|
|
- }
|
|
|
try {
|
|
|
String url = PropertiesUtil.getProperty("httpdata.url");
|
|
|
String code = HttpRequest.sendGet(url + "remMap?key=" + data1.get("code"), "");
|
|
|
- System.out.println(code);
|
|
|
} catch (Exception e) {
|
|
|
e.printStackTrace();
|
|
|
}
|
|
|
+ if(data1!=null){ // 如果关闭了
|
|
|
+ Db.use("data").update("UPDATE risk_control_formula_history SET `endTime` = ? WHERE `tocode` = ? and (endTime is null or endTime ='' ) ", System.currentTimeMillis(), data1.get("tocode"));
|
|
|
+ }
|
|
|
+
|
|
|
return ServerResponse.createBySuccessMsg(data == 1 ? "true" : "false");
|
|
|
}
|
|
|
|
|
@@ -71,11 +70,12 @@ public class RiskController {
|
|
|
"values('" + code + "', '" + codeName + "','" + minimumFluctuation + "','" + riskControl + "','" + status + "','" + tocode + "','"+multiples+"')");
|
|
|
try {
|
|
|
String url = PropertiesUtil.getProperty("httpdata.url");
|
|
|
+ HttpRequest.sendGet(url+"remMap?key="+code,"");
|
|
|
if("0".equals(status)){ // 启动
|
|
|
- Db.use("data").update("INSERT INTO `stock_data_huobi`.`risk_control_formula_history`( `code`, `minimumFluctuation`, `riskControl`, `status`, `startTime`, `endTime`, `tocode`, `multiples`) " +
|
|
|
+ Db.use("data").update("INSERT INTO risk_control_formula_history( `code`, `minimumFluctuation`, `riskControl`, `status`, `startTime`, `endTime`, `tocode`, `multiples`) " +
|
|
|
" VALUES ( '" + code + "', '"+minimumFluctuation+"', '"+riskControl+"', "+status+", '"+ System.currentTimeMillis() +"', '', '"+tocode+"', "+multiples+") " );
|
|
|
}
|
|
|
- HttpRequest.sendGet(url+"remMap?key="+code,"");
|
|
|
+
|
|
|
} catch (Exception e) {
|
|
|
e.printStackTrace();
|
|
|
}
|
|
@@ -97,17 +97,17 @@ public class RiskController {
|
|
|
|
|
|
int data = Db.use("data").update("UPDATE risk_control_formula SET `code` = ? , `minimumFluctuation` = ?, `riskControl` = ?, " +
|
|
|
"`status` = ?, `codeName` = ?, `tocode` = ? ,multiples = ? WHERE `id` = ? ", code, minimumFluctuation, riskControl, status, codeName, tocode, multiples,id);
|
|
|
-
|
|
|
- if("1".equals(status)){ // 如果关闭了
|
|
|
- Db.use("data").update("UPDATE risk_control_formula_history SET `endTime` = ? WHERE `tocode` = ? and (endTime is null or endTime ='' ) ", System.currentTimeMillis(), tocode);
|
|
|
- }
|
|
|
-
|
|
|
String url = PropertiesUtil.getProperty("httpdata.url");
|
|
|
try {
|
|
|
HttpRequest.sendGet(url+"remMap?key="+code,"");
|
|
|
} catch (Exception e) {
|
|
|
e.printStackTrace();
|
|
|
}
|
|
|
+ if("1".equals(status)){ // 如果关闭了
|
|
|
+ Db.use("data").update("UPDATE risk_control_formula_history SET `endTime` = ? WHERE `tocode` = ? and (endTime is null or endTime ='' ) ", System.currentTimeMillis(), tocode);
|
|
|
+ }
|
|
|
+
|
|
|
+
|
|
|
return ServerResponse.createBySuccessMsg(data == 1 ? "true" : "false");
|
|
|
}
|
|
|
|